Raphael Name Meaning

Jewish, French, English, and German: from the Hebrew personal name Refael composed of the elements rafa ‘to heal’ + el ‘God’. This is the name of one of the archangels, but for some reason it was less popular among Christians in the Middle Ages, except perhaps in Italy, than those of the archangels Michael and Gabriel.
